Responsibilities
- Coordinate with personnel security for management of records for DoD collateral clearances, SCI and SAP/SAR programs. Additionally, utilize the Defense Information System for Security (DISS) for occasional validation for status on briefed personnel.
- Observe and validate an access quotas system for SAP/SAR programs to include providing monthly status reports, Tracking Program Access Requests (PAR), and conducting program indoctrinations.
- Support with staff assistance visits, security reviews and inspections as well as conducting initial, recurring, and refresher security education training.
- Maintain accountability of controlled media and hardware to include active inventory lists, destruction receipts, and transfer of material.
- SCIF/SAPF management of all personnel validating appropriate access and Need-to-Know. Develop and maintain procedures to aid in the prevention of prohibited items from entering secure facilities and prevent controlled documents and/or media from exiting the SCIF without approval.
- Assist with management of all current facility accreditations and development of all future accreditation considerations.
- Collaborate with COMSEC Responsible Officer (CRO) for program directed guidance and requirements.
- Ensure usage of classified and controlled systems complies with all customer-defined security requirements and applicable federal regulations.
- Participate in planning and executing Risk Management Framework (RMF) activities.
- Support the development of authorization packages needed to obtain and maintain Authority to Operate (ATO), such as the implementation of security controls, planning, writing security procedures, and conducting continuous monitoring activities.
- Review Contract Data Requirements List (CDRL) deliverables for security. This includes but is not limited to IS & Physical Security Plans, Management and Test Plans. Provide comments and recommendations as required.
- Coordinate with Security management to provide comments for Statements of Work, contracts, RFPs, and Security Plans.
- Plan, develop, and process DD254s for prime and sub-contractors.
- Interpret and implement security classification guides during all phases of the acquisition effort. Periodically review proposed industry interfaces, Operations Security (OPSEC) procedures, and legends for continued applicability.
- Support with the development of Program Protection Implementation Plans (PPIP).
- Review operational requirements and system specification documents to ensure applicable national security requirements are addressed and incorporated into the final system design ensuring the resulting acquisition effort delivers a system that meets accreditation standards.
- Participate in system design reviews to ensure security requirements are incorporated. Apply knowledge of security requirements, TEMPEST standards, and COMSEC requirements to provide input to developmental engineers involved in the design solution process.
- Investigate and document security violations/incidents, providing full summaries to the government security official for adjudication.
- Develop and maintain Standard Operating Procedures (SOP), providing written correspondence for government signature recommending approval or addressing comments requiring further clarification from the submitter.
Requirements
Basic Qualifications for Level 3 (Required Skills/Experience):
- Minimum of 5 years’ experience as a CSSO(CPSO)/Industrial Security experience working within a SCIF/SAPF.
- Candidates must be able to implement 32 CFR Part 117 NISPOM Rule; DoDM 5205.07 SAP Security Manual, dated Jan 17, 2025; Intelligence Community Directives (ICD).
- Ability to obtain and maintain SAP/SCI access.
- Relate to a diversified customer base within the DoD.
- This position requires an active U.S. Top Secret Security clearance with SCI Eligibility (U.S. Citizenship Required. A U.S. Security clearance that has been active in the past 24 months is considered active).
Basic Qualifications for Level 4 (Required Skills/Experience):
- Minimum of 7 years' experience of CSSO/Industrial Security.
- Ability to obtain and maintain SAP/SCI access.
- Candidates must be able to implement 32 CFR Part 117 NISPOM Rule, DoDM 5205.07 SAP Security Manual, dated Jan 17, 2025.
- Relate to a diversified customer base within the DoD.
- This position requires an active U.S. Top Secret Security clearance with SCI Eligibility (U.S. Citizenship Required. A U.S. Security clearance that has been active in the past 24 months is considered active).
Preferred Qualifications (Desired Skills and Qualifications):
- Course completion of ICD-705.
- Active Top-Secret clearance with adjudicated Polygraph.
- Bachelor’s degree with 7 years’ relevant experience.
- Experience with SIMS database.
